The ACPA announced its first dedicated safety director: Tabah Nez. This inaugural position was created to further ACPA’s safety and certification programs for concrete pumping professionals. As ACPA Safety Director, Nez will be responsible for developing and overseeing all safety and risk management activities, including safety programs, committees, bulletins and resources. His role will be instrumental in developing the training curriculum for ACPA University, an online training platform to be launched January 2023. Coworker Safety & Hose Handling DVD Available through ACPA
LEWIS CENTER, Ohio – The American Concrete Pumping Association is now offering its new Coworker Safety & Hose Handling DVD. This video is designed to educate people on the jobsite about safe practices around concrete pumps. It also is designed to educate the person(s) who will be handling the end hose in proper and safe techniques. Topics covered include identifying dangerous areas, disabling the pump in an emergency, safe hose-handling techniques and more.
